Patricia Veronica Bryant's Obituary
Patricia Veronica Spaulding-Bryant was born on August 25th 1951 in the city of Kingston Jamaica to the late father Uriah Spaulding & Mother Muriel Spaulding.
She was the first of 6 children & is survived by: five siblings; Elaine, Barry, Tony, Shelby & Sharon; three children, Wayne, Curien & Christopher; seven grandchildren; Akeem, Kian, Ricardo, Oketo, Crystal, Quane & Dana; three great grandchildren; Makai, Ricardo Jr. & Kadija
Nieces, nephews, other relatives & friends.
Patricia, affectionately called Patsy migrated from Jamaica to the US in 1991. She resided in New York for a few years & then relocated to Georgia in 1998.
Patsy was a very hard working, vibrant, ambitious, generous, kind hearted, fun loving & welcoming individual. She was a self-employed/entrepreneur in Jamaica & travelled to several countries such as Curacao, Grand Cayman, Haiti & Panama to conduct business. She worked in several different areas here in the US including that of a CAN & no job was too small or large for her to tackle. She did whatever she could to make a honest living to provide for her children.
She had a way with words & did not hold back on saying what was on her mind, but her bark was actually much more effective than her bite. In other words, she was like toothless lion & a humble soul.
Patsy was a very elegant, meticulous, immaculate lady who had a keen eye for fashion, & was always dressed to impress. She loved nice things & always thrive to acquire the finer thigs in life. Nothing was too good or expensive to offer to others & some would often take her kindness for weakness
Patsy was a very outgoing, vivacious, fun loving individual that went above & beyond & left no stones unturned in achieving her goals. Her Hobby was shopping & because her illness inhibited her mobility, she was always glued to the shopping network TV channels. Whatever Patsy wanted, she got (fly high or low). She was well known by every UPS, DHL, Fedex & US postal service delivery personnel
Her motto was "GO BIG or go home"
Patsy was very domesticated & took extreme pride & pleasure in ensuring that her surrounding was always spic & span! Her pet peeve was untidiness & dinginess. If the saying: Cleanliness is next to Godliness is true, rest assure that Patsy is in the arms of God at this moment & will forever remain there. Patsy never learnt to drive nor possessed a driver license but was the greatest second hand driver. Her daughter Curien & others would often get annoyed with her for dictating their routes, but have to agree that their final destinations were on point & in record time.
Patsy succumbed to her illness on the morning of May 4th 20218 & died in her sleep in the comfort of her home lovely home. How ironic it is for her to have died on her granddaughter Crystal birthday, & to be laid to rest on her grandson Ricardo & nephew Beron birthday.
She was a dedicated mother, grandmother daughter, sister aunt & friend.
